WebSep 3, 2024 · "Very low sodium" is defined as having 35 milligrams or less of sodium per serving. "Low sodium" is defined as having 140 milligrams of sodium of less per serving, while "reduced sodium" is defined as at least 25% less sodium than the regular product. WebNov 15, 2024 · Too much sodium in the bloodstream pulls water into the vessels, increasing the volume of blood flowing through them. That can lead to high blood pressure and an increased risk of heart attack and stroke. Potassium helps lower blood pressure by lessening the effects of sodium.
